If all is stock sounds like you got an incorrect speed sensor... but you should be getting a fuel cut around 85 - 90 mph with it off that far.

If it's not fuel cutting on you then look into a new gauge cluster.

I'd suggest getting an FSM, the speed sensorplugs into the side of the gearbox. The highest sensor by the shifter is the neutral sensor. The one below it should be the speed sensor on your car. It's fairly large compared to the others.
